Synopsis: Author Lynn Becker and illustrator Nate Carvalho’s board book June Moon is a whimsical bedtime story that sparks imagination and laughter as the moon mirrors a child’s playful actions, becoming a cherished favorite for young readers year-round and a perfect bonding experience for parents and children before sleep.

A story of seasides and summertimes, in June Moon , the rising and setting of the moon mirrors a child’s imaginative play and bedtime routine, all bathed in the natural magic of an evening in June.

With gorgeous illustrations and seamless transitions between reality and the fantasy of a child’s view of the night sky, readers of all ages will reach for this lilting bedtime poem again and again.

Release Date: 28th May 2024

Genres/Themes: Picture Books, Board Books, Rhyming, Poetry, Imagination, Bed Time, Moon,

Pages: 20

Review: This is such a beautiful rhyming book for bed, the words are really soothing and you can visualise the moon in all its forms as the child in the story gets ready for bed. This would be wonderful to read as you are tucking your little one to bed, they’ll be thinking of the wonderful moon and all that it’s doing.

I really enjoyed the rhyming of this book, it was different but it worked and it took you through a child’s imagination as they played, as they got ready for bed and as they started to drift off to sleep.

We also got illustrations that shared the story alongside it, seeing the pirate moon, the teddy moon etc, it was really cute looking at the child’s imagination coming to life, and a child being read this would love to look at them, it’s a very creative lovely book.
